Well hopefully i don't have to do that but i will if necessary. This is in the woods so there are trees to block a bit of the wind. I was considering putting bales of straw around the outside too.
If you get snow, the bales are a really good idea. It keeps the run much drier over winter. Learned this from a byc member in upstate NY with a huge hoop coop. Worked well for her... kept the drifts out of the coop.
